As we recently highlighted (see Legal update: ICC to publish guidelines for reducing time and costs in arbitration) the ICC Commission on Arbitration has published a document entitled "Techniques for Controlling Time and Cost in Arbitration". The document, which was officially approved on 12 March 2007, was discussed and debated at an ICC UK conference on 27 March 2007, which was co-chaired by Chris Newmark (co-chair of the ICC Task Force on Arbitration) and Peter Wolrich (chair of the ICC Commission on Arbitration). The conference was attended by over 100 delegates, including barristers, solicitors, arbitrators and users of arbitration.
